Veritas Security Services (VxSS) and NetBackup Access Control (NBAC). Error Message can't connect to client Solution Overview: A Status 58 will occur when the server cannot connect to the client. This can occur for standard backups when there are problems with hostname resolution or network routing. This can also occur during catalog backups when the master server cannot make a network connection to a media server in order to read the catalog data. This can also happen when NetBackup Access Control (NBAC) is configured incorrectly.Troubleshooting:Verify the forward and reverse hostname lookups are working for the client. Troubleshooting procedures for Status 58 errors. Error Message Status Code: 58 Solution Overview: A status https://www.veritas.com/support/en_US/article.TECH68832 58 error can occur during connections to legacy processes; bpcd, bprd, bpdbm, bpjobd, vmd, etc. typically from master or media server to client, but alsofrom master server to media server, orfrom media servers to master, orfrom client to master servers, orin very rare cases from client to media server. The cause is that either a TCP SYN request did not reach the destination host, orthe expected processes were not listening on the destination host, orthe TCP SYN+ACK returned by the destination host did not reach the source host, orthe destination host could not validate that the inbound connection was from a valid NetBackup (NB) host, orthat PBX or vnetd on the destination host could not transfer the connection the desired daemon, orin rare instances that the destination host could not create a connection to the source host - for the same reasons as noted above.
